Detecting Fabricated Interviews Using the Hamming Distance
In the research literature on survey methodology, there is considerable discussion of interviewer effects and how to prevent data fabrication; however, there is little discussion on the detection of data fabrication by interviewers in published data, and there are even fewer papers examining the ph...
